网站和浏览器不兼容,网站无法在某些浏览器上正常显示,重新命名标题
编辑:浏览器知识1. 问题简介
在今天的互联网时代,网站和浏览器之间的兼容性已经成为了网站开发中的一个重要问题。网站在不同的浏览器上的表现可能不同,其中某些浏览器甚至无法正常显示。这样的问题会严重影响网站的用户体验和SEO排名,因此,在开发网站时,我们必须考虑网站在不同浏览器上的兼容性问题。
2. 兼容性问题的原因
浏览器的差异主要来自于以下几个方面:
(1)浏览器内核的不同。主要有Trident、Webkit、Gecko等。
(2)各家浏览器对CSS、HTML规范的解释不同,如IE对CSS兼容性问题较为突出。
(3)浏览器的版本不同,不同版本间对HTML和CSS支持的程度不同。
(4)操作系统也会影响浏览器的兼容性。
3. 兼容性测试方法
为了保证网站的兼容性,我们需要进行兼容性测试。兼容性测试主要有以下几个方法:
(1)手工测试。通过手动在各个主流浏览器上逐一测试访问网站,以发现网页的兼容性问题。
(2)利用免费在线测试工具。可选择不同版本的浏览器和操作系统进行测试。
(3)使用付费的测试工具。能够更好和更全面地测试网页的兼容性问题。
4. 解决兼容性问题的方法
在开发网站时,我们可以采用以下的方法来解决兼容性问题:
(1)尽量遵守W3C标准。W3C标准是网页开发的标准,符合标准的网页在不同浏览器上效果一致。
(2)使用条件注释。这是一个在HTML中特有的注释方法,可以针对不同的浏览器来编写不同的代码,特别是IE浏览器。
(3)使用前缀。CSS3提供了很多新的属性和属性值,相对在不同浏览器上的兼容性问题很突出,可以使用前缀来解决兼容性问题。
(4)选择合适的Javascript框架。如jQuery、Angularjs等,能够简化开发并解决浏览器兼容性问题。
5. 结论
网站和浏览器之间的兼容性已经成为了网站开发中的一个重要问题。在开发网站时,我们必须考虑网站在不同浏览器上的兼容性问题,采用一定的测试和解决方法,才能保证网站在各种浏览器上都能正常显示,并提高网站的用户体验和SEO排名。
文章TAG:网站 浏览 浏览器 兼容 网站和浏览器不兼容 重新命名标题加载全部内容